On a final note, I am pleased to announce that the Permanent Endowment of the Head Of the Charles, through careful operational management and generous donors, has spun off a trickle of income to make possible the travel of some of this year’s elite international athletes. It is the intent of the Regatta’s board, from time to time, to spend a small percentage of interest income from the endowment to directly support the mission of the HOCR. We are pleased to launch this policy by supporting future Olympians in 2012 at this year’s Regatta.
